So here's my take on the story: It's actually pretty decent. I'm not saying it's perfect, but it's one of those that really stood out to me more than the typical stuff you see in this platform. At the start of the chapter, I admit, I wasn't too immersed when I first came in (with some poor sentences here and there) -but holy hell did the later parts did. The events unfolding, the battles at each front, the ambushes -it felt like the author really knows what he was doing, like he has this mini-map within his brain telling him of all the positions both sides were in. For me, it's not the "next big thing," but it doesn't have to be. The story is good and solid. The characters, such as Jose and the many soldiers, really feel real. I can also tell of you're enthusiasm in writing this story. I mean, not many writers opt for a war simulation kind of novel, and it's not really that popular, but you wrote it anyways. I tip my hat to you, Mr. Author, for crafting a solid story.

I can tell you're really trying to improve so here's some suggestions to better your writing: 1. Read some bestselling novels (such as Harry Potter, Percy Jackson, and so on and on) - It'll help with your grammar, pacing, choice of words, plot structure, etc. 2. Study the art of writing - Look up ted ed and ted talk on YouTube. They have a variety of tips for your writing. 3. Look up Yuffie's Writing How-To's on Wattpad - I swear this one really helped me in writing my stories and is the absolute best guide (for me atleast) to every question you have about writing, whether it be how to build plot, characters, villains, worldbuilding, how to start stories, how to build climax, how to end stories, and all the guides galore in one book. Hell it even has a "how to write badasses" section. Take a look if you're having a hard time ;)
